一、使用分片下载技术
腾讯云对象存储(COS)支持分片下载功能,可将大文件切割为多个区块进行并行传输。该技术通过多线程机制实现带宽资源最大化利用,单个分片下载失败时仅需重传对应区块。具体实现步骤:
- 通过COS API获取文件分片清单
- 创建多个下载线程分配不同分片
- 校验分片完整性后合并文件
二、通过命令行工具传输
Linux系统推荐使用SCP或rsync命令实现加密传输,Windows服务器可通过PowerShell执行wget命令。示例代码:
scp -r username@server_ip:/remote/path /local/path
rsync工具支持增量同步,适合定期更新的文件场景,可通过--partial
参数保留中断下载的临时文件。
三、借助图形化下载工具
FileZilla等FTP客户端提供可视化操作界面,支持以下特性:
- 拖拽式文件传输管理
- 传输队列优先级设置
- 断点续传功能
搭配IDM下载器可实现多线程加速,建议将并发线程设置为5-8个以获得最佳效果。
四、优化网络传输策略
通过CDN节点加速可提升跨地域传输效率,推荐组合使用以下方法:
- 选择离用户最近的存储区域
- 避开网络高峰时段(20:00-23:00)
- 启用TCP BBR拥塞控制算法
对于超过50GB的超大文件,建议采用分段压缩传输策略,每个压缩包控制在2-5GB范围。
综合分片下载、命令行工具、图形化客户端及网络优化策略,可显著提升腾讯云服务器的大文件下载效率。建议根据实际场景组合使用多种技术方案,同时注意文件校验和日志监控以保证传输可靠性。